In Algeria, the surname Mekroud is relatively common, with an incidence of 643 recorded cases. The origins of the surname in Algeria can be traced back to the Berber tribes of the region. The Berbers are an indigenous ethnic group in North Africa, known for their distinct culture and language. The surname Mekroud likely originated from a Berber word or phrase, carrying with it the rich history and traditions of the Berber people.
